Product description

The ultrasonic automatic leveling system is based on advanced micro-processing technology and adopts CAN bus technology to ensure the safety of the system to the greatest extent. It is suitable for special working conditions such as strong electromagnetic interference, high temperature, high humidity, and high dust on the engineering site. Flexible and efficient control system. Ultrasonic automatic leveling system is an important supporting instrument for paver. In recent years, it has gradually replaced other traditional leveling instruments, providing a stronger guarantee for further improving the construction quality of paver.

 

Leveling instrument features:

1. The digital leveling instrument separates the signal part and the output part originally integrated in the analog leveling, and connects through the data line, so the performance is more stable.

 

2. The display of the controller is more intuitive. Even if it is working at night, if there is a fault, it can be found as soon as possible, so that the fault can be solved faster.

 

3. The controller has high-level and low-level outputs, which can meet the needs of different paver machines, so there is no need to replace the instrument.

 

4. According to the difference in the response speed of the leveling cylinder of different paver machines, adjust the controller parameters to meet the requirements of on-site paving construction.

 

5. When you need to adjust the thickness, you only need to adjust it with the up and down keys, which is easy to use.

 

Technical Parameters

SMC-0428 digital controller technical parameters:

Power supply voltage

11-30VDC

Current consumption

about 200 mA (no load)

Allowable voltage fluctuation

±10%

Output mode

switch output, PNP/NPN, maximum current 3A

 

Proportional output, PNP, maximum current 2.5A

CAN interface protocol

ISO 11898 – 24V

Operating temperature range

-10℃-70℃

Storage temperature range

-25℃-85℃

Protection class

IP67

Precautions for use
1. Proper installation and calibration
The installation position should be accurate to ensure that the sensor can accurately detect road conditions. Strict calibration must be carried out before construction to ensure the accuracy of measurements.


2. Choose the appropriate benchmark
Select appropriate reference lines or surfaces based on construction requirements and site conditions.
For example, steel wire ropes can be chosen as benchmarks in straight sections, while aluminum alloy beams may need to be used as benchmarks in bends.


3. Regular maintenance and inspection
Timely clean the debris and dirt on the sensor to ensure its normal operation. Check if the connection lines are loose to avoid signal transmission failures.
